Ongaku no Tomo Sha Co. (Shinjuku-ku, Tokyo; President: Tadashi Tokieda), now in its 83rd year of publication, will launch a crowdfunding campaign on April 10, 2024 at 10:00 to revitalize its monthly magazine "Record Geijutsu", which ceased publication with the July 2023 issue, as an online media with renewed content.


URL for details: https://www.ongakunotomo.co.jp/information/detail.php?id=3317



We want to revive "Record Geijutsu" as "Record Geijutsu ONLINE"!


■From "Record Geijutsu" to "Record Geijutsu ONLINE

Record Geijutsu" had been highly regarded as an unparalleled medium covering information on classical music recording and recording media, but due to major changes in the circumstances surrounding the magazine, it ceased publication. Since then, we have received many requests to continue the publication, and Ongaku no Tomo has been searching for a way to pass on to the next generation the assets that Record Geijutsu has cultivated over the past 70-plus years.


The answer we arrived at was to revamp the "Monthly Review of New Releases," the core of Record-Geijutsu, and reborn it as "Record-Geijutsu ONLINE," a portal site for recorded and archived classical music media for a wide range of audiences, from beginners to core listeners.


Record-Geijutsu ONLINE" is a web magazine that requires a paid membership, but it will also offer a full range of free articles and content that can be enjoyed by a wide range of readers. It will cover a wide range of diversified classical music media, and will focus on providing readers with reliable information that only Ongaku-no-tomo-sha can deliver.

The main structure of "Record-Geijutsu ONLINE

The main focus will be on reviews of new releases, with the monthly review of new releases as the core, and gradually expand the content to include features, serials, etc. Free articles, which are essential for ONLINE media, will also be expanded to attract beginners and potential readers.


A rich mix of paid and free articles


◎Core New Album Monthly Review (paid articles)

The core of "Record-Geijutsu ONLINE" is a review of classical music recordings and recorded performances. 100 CDs/records/streaming, domestic/overseas recordings are selected by the editorial department in principle, and 20 authors by genre provide "recommendations" and "semi-recommendations". The editorial staff, consisting of about 20 writers, will review them based on three criteria: "recommended," "semi-recommended," and "unrecommended" (this is not a double review). The list of recommended CDs will be published free of charge as "Recogei Recommended CDs of the Month".
